The Calgary Police Service collision reconstruction team was on scene downtown for several hours Tuesday morning after a woman was hit by a garbage truck.
Investigators tell CityNews officers were called to 8 Avenue and 5 Street SW just before 6:30 a.m.
The pedestrian was taken to hospital in life-threatening condition, according to police.
Investigators believe the woman was crossing 8 Avenue SW in the crosswalk on the east side of the intersection. At the same time, a garbage truck was turning east from the southbound lane and hit the pedestrian.
The driver stayed at the scene and wasn’t hurt.
Police closed 5 Street SW southbound from 6 Avenue SW to 9 Avenue SW and 8 Avenue SW from 6 Street SW to 4 Street SW to investigate.
The road re-opened just before 12:30 p.m.
Investigators say impairment and excessive speed aren’t considered factors in the crash.
